Shares of Teck Resources Ltd. jumped the most since April on the company’s plans to cut debt and return cash to shareholders thanks to proceeds from the sale of its steelmaking coal business to Glencore Plc.

The Canadian mining company said it will buy back as much as $2 billion of B class shares, and distribute roughly $182 million to shareholders through a special dividend in September. It will also start a debt reduction program of up to $2 billion, which includes a cash tender offer to repurchase $1.25 billion in public notes.Teck announced the moves Thursday after Canada’s federal government cleared the way for Glencore’s $6.9 billion acquisition of its coal assets.

The proceeds from the deal will also be used to fund Teck’s suite of copper projects. The company is pushing ahead on an extension at its Highland Valley copper mine in Canada, while advancing early-stage projects in Mexico and Peru. It’s also finishing construction on a major extension to its flagship Quebrada Blanca mine in Chile, which is expected to double the firm’s overall copper production.
